B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ention This invention relates to a parapet headstock that can cope with changes in the wall thickness of the parapet.

Description of the Related Art A conventional headstock using a profile generally requires a single profile because it is necessary to completely cover the top end over the inner and outer wall surfaces of the parapet for waterproofing. However, in order to avoid the trouble of preparing a headstock with different dimensions for each wall thickness of the parapet that differs from building to building, the change in wall thickness of the parapet is conventionally greater than the wall thickness of the target parapet. A wide range of coping is used, and the gap between the wall surface and the wall that is created after installation is closed by filling a sealing material that is cast in situ to ensure waterproofness.

However, in the case of a headstock composed of this single shape member, in many cases, the gap between the wall surface of the parapet and the wall surface becomes large, which complicates the sealing work and makes it difficult to completely fill the sealing material. The actual situation is that the workability is poor and there is a problem with water blocking.

This invention was made in consideration of the actual situation of the conventional parapet headstock, and it is intended to newly propose a headstock capable of adapting to changes in the wall thickness while securing water stoppage.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ION In the present invention, a head frame is attached to the inner wall surface of a parapet and placed on the top of the reference frame.
It consists of an outer umbrella tree that comes into contact with the outer wall surface and rests on the reference frame, and an inner umbrella tree that rests on both the reference frame and outer umbrella tree and is connected to the reference frame. By allowing relative movement in the wall thickness direction, it is possible to follow the change in the wall thickness of the parapet while always maintaining a close contact with the parapet.
